Young Halloween buff accidentally downloads recently deceased stand-up comic, who ends up helping her foil two bumbling crooks, as well as finishing her haunted house.

Goofs | When the family is at the dinner table, Stella's younger sister reaches for the mustard. She can't reach it and knocks it over, and goes back to her dinner. Throughout the scene, when the ghost is playing in the centerpiece, the mustard bottle can be seen sitting in it's former spot. As well, during one close-up of Stella during this scene, her sister can be seen using the mustard bottle.
